Responsibilities

Electrical Assembler is responsible for assembling, wiring, and testing electrical systems within chiller units according to engineering specifications, wiring diagrams, and work instructions. This role ensures the safe and accurate integration of electrical components such as control panels, motors, sensors, and high voltage wiring into chiller systems. The assembler plays a critical role in maintaining product quality, safety standards, and production efficiency, contributing to the reliable performance of refrigeration equipment.

What You’ll Be Doing
  • Electrical Wiring Installation: Perform complete electrical wiring of chiller units from scratch, including routing, cutting, stripping, and terminating wires.
  • Install and connect components such as contactors, relays, sensors, motors, and control panels.
Blueprint and Schematic Interpretation
  • Read and interpret electrical schematics, wiring diagrams, and layout drawings to guide installation.
  • Ensure wiring meets engineering specifications and safety codes.
Component Integration
  • Mount and secure electrical components inside enclosures and on chiller frames.
  • Ensure proper alignment and spacing for safe and efficient operation.
Testing and Troubleshooting
  • Conduct continuity and functional tests using multimeters and other diagnostic tools.
  • Identify and correct wiring issues, misconfigurations, or faulty components.
